Physical and autonomic functionality in women with breast cancer pre and post chemotherapy: a case control study.

Abstract

BACKGROUND

Breast cancer (BC) is one of the most incident types of cancer among women in the world. Although chemotherapy is an effective way to treat several types of cancer, it may also cause serious complications, including cardiotoxicity. This study aimed to identify the impact of chemotherapy on functional capacity, muscle strength and autonomic function.

METHODS

Ten breast cancer patients in therapeutic follow-up (TG) and ten women without comorbidities (CG) participated in the study (46±8.87 years old). Both groups were evaluated at two time points, before and 20 weeks after the start of chemotherapy. Functional capacity and muscle strength were assessed by 6-minute walk test (6MWT) and handgrip test, respectively. Autonomic function was assessed by heart rate variability analysis.

RESULTS

TG presented greater reductions in the handgrip test for the non-dominant hand (TG ↓15.2%; CG: ↑1.1%, p<0.05) compared to GC. However, no significant differences were found regarding VOmax (p>0.05) and 6MWT total distance (p>0.05). Regarding the heart rate variability variables before and after follow-up period, rMSSD (CG= 39.15±37.66; TG= 14.89±8.28, p= 0.01) and SDNN (CG= 55.77±40.03; TG= 26.30±10.37, p= 0.02) showed effect in the group and time interaction, whereas the LF/HF ratio presented significant difference only in the time analysis (CG= 2.24±2.30; TG= 2.84±1.82, p= 0.04).

CONCLUSION

Chemotherapy used in the treatment of breast cancer patients resulted in decreased muscle strength and autonomic imbalance. The data suggests that chemotherapy may carry the risk of developing cardiovascular disease.

摘要

背景

乳腺癌(BC)是全球女性中发病率最高的癌症类型之一。尽管化疗是治疗多种癌症的有效方法,但它也可能导致严重并发症,包括心脏毒性。本研究旨在确定化疗对功能能力、肌肉力量和自主神经功能的影响。

方法

十名处于治疗随访期(TG)的乳腺癌患者和十名无合并症的女性(CG)参与了本研究(年龄46±8.87岁)。两组均在两个时间点进行评估,即化疗开始前和开始后20周。功能能力和肌肉力量分别通过6分钟步行试验(6MWT)和握力试验进行评估。自主神经功能通过心率变异性分析进行评估。

结果

与CG组相比,TG组非优势手握力试验的下降幅度更大(TG组下降15.2%;CG组上升1.1%,p<0.05)。然而,在最大摄氧量(p>0.05)和6MWT总距离方面未发现显著差异(p>0.05)。关于随访前后的心率变异性变量,相邻RR间期差值的均方根(CG=39.15±37.66;TG=14.89±8.28,p=0.01)和标准差(CG=55.77±40.03;TG=26.30±10.37,p=0.02)在组间和时间交互作用方面有影响,而低频/高频比值仅在时间分析中有显著差异(CG=2.24±2.30;TG=2.84±1.82,p=0.04)。

结论

用于治疗乳腺癌患者的化疗导致肌肉力量下降和自主神经失衡。数据表明化疗可能存在发生心血管疾病的风险。
